Nicole sold t-shirts at a festival and made a profit of $83. She made $5 for each t-shirt she sold. Her total expenses were $22. How many t-shirts did she sell?
Answer:
21
Step-by-step explanation:
83+22=105
105/5=21

Juan sells 3 oranges for every 2 apples. How many apples should Juan expect to sell
when Juan sells 15 oranges:
Answer:
10 apples
Step-by-step explanation:
We can write a ratio to solve
3 oranges 15 oranges
--------------- = -----------------
2 apples x apples
Using cross products
3x = 2 * 15
3x = 30
Divide by 3 on each side
3x/3 = 30/3
x = 10
Answer:
He can expect to sell 10 apples

Determine the equation of the line passing through the points A(–1, 6) and B(2, 4).
Answer:
y = -2/3x + 5 1/3
Step-by-step explanation:
Find the slope:
4 - 6 / 2 - (-1) = -2/3
Put it in point-slope form:
y - 6 = -2/3(x + 1)
rearrange:
y - 6 = -2/3x - 2/3
y = -2/3x + 5 1/3

Calculate the diameter of a circle if its circumference is 25.1cm
Answer:
d≈7.99 cm
Step-by-step explanation:
Using the formulas
C=2πr
d=2r
Solving for d
d=C/π=25.1/π≈7.98958
